Didn't work for me, i filled out the form about my failing keyboard, and got this after two replies:

Dear Dell Customer,

Based upon the service tag submitted, it appears that you have a Dell XPS system. Dell XPS systems come with specialized XPS support from a team of technicians specially trained on the XPS line.

To access the specialized XPS Support Team please dial 1-800-624-9896.

1) On the first option choose " 3 " (For technical support)
2) On second option say "No" (Are you calling to check the status on a service request)
4) On the third option say " yes" (Are you contacting us for a product that has Dell logo on it)
5) Enter the Express service code when it ask you to enter the 11 digit code.

You call will then be routed directly to an XPS agent.

Currently, all support for XPS systems is being handled via the telephone.

Thank you for choosing Dell.
